Common types of arm injuries to the arm

There are many kinds of arm injuries. These include cuts and sprains bruises, as well muscles injuries. The severity of each injury will vary.

Broken arms are one of the most prominent arm injuries. Depending on the extent and location of the injury, it could take months to heal completely. A fracture can be caused by falling from a high, blunt force trauma, slippage, or any other cause.

Tendinitis is yet another form of arm injury. This type of injury occurs when tendons become damaged or over-used. It can be extremely painful and can also affect the arm's movements.

Common causes of arm injury

Arm injuries are common, and there are a variety of causes. They can happen during sports at work, at home, on the road, or even from someone else's mistake. One may experience permanent loss of sensation or loss of movement dependent on the severity of the injury.

An arm injury can affect the wrist, elbow, or forearm. It is also possible to cause an arm injury. Most injuries heal after rest, compression, and ice. However, more severe cases may require surgery.

The most common type of arm injury is fractures. Broken bones tend to heal quickly, but some may take weeks to heal. Even minor fractures can be painful.

Muscle strains, nerve damage, and tendons are all possible types of injuries to the arm. A doctor might recommend an arm brace, based on the extent of the injury. It is also possible to treat pain with a cold wrap or antibiotic Ointment.

A fall can cause injury to an athlete's arm during sports. This can lead to serious ligament and muscle damage. This could cause pain, swelling, and a restricted range of motion.
